A Station House Officer alias Police Inspector is the officer in charge of a police station in India and Pakistan. The Station House Officer is a police officer of such rank as may be fixed by the government who is entrusted with the overall supervision of the functions of each police station and that officer shall be the officer in charge of the police station. The SHO holds the rank of Police Inspector a Senior Officer For Sub-Inspector and Assistant Sub-Inspector and Head Constable and Senior Constable and Police Constable. A station house officer is not a rank, but rather a post or designation. In India, the law permits a station house officer to conduct the investigation of crimes.
